Armenian President winds up Vietnam visit

Armenian President Serzh Sargsyan left Hanoi on June 9, concluding his one-day official visit to Vietnam.

Duringhis visit, President Sargsyan held talks with President Truong TanSang, and had meetings with Party General Secretary Nguyen Phu Trong,National Assembly Nguyen Sinh Hung and Prime Minister Nguyen Tan Dung.

Thetwo countries’ leaders stressed the time-honored traditional friendshipbetween Vietnam and Armenia , describing it as a firm foundationboth sides need to maintain, foster and develop.

They agreed on orientations and measures to promote bilateral cooperation, especially in economics, trade and investment.

Inthe spirit of mutual trust and understanding, both sides adopted thejoint statement on the official Vietnam visit by the ArmenianPresident and signed a number of agreements on economic-trade andscience-technology cooperation, and visa exemption for diplomatic andofficial passport holders.

At his meeting with General SecretaryTrong, President Sargsyan said Armenia considered Vietnam a closeand reliable partner in Southeast Asia . He pledged to promotemultifaceted cooperation with Vietnam , especially in the fields ofeconomics, trade, education and training.

General Secretary Trongaffirmed that Vietnam always attaches importance to relations withtraditional friendly countries such as Armenia .

He expressedhis pleasure over the development of political relations between the twocountries in recent years and desired to develop good relations andbilateral cooperation in the near future for the mutual benefit of thetwo countries.

While in Vietnam, President Sargsyan met withthose who graduated from universities in Armenia, and laid flower at theFall Combatants’ Monument and President Ho Chi Minh Mausoleum.-VNA
